[jira] [Created] (OLINGO-1231) Serializer for complex collection
properties does not respect $select

I have an entity type that contains a complex collection property:
{code:xml}
<EntityType Name="Person">
<Property Name="BirthDay" Type="Edm.Date"/>
<Property Name="LastName" Type="Edm.String" MaxLength="255"/>
<Property Name="FirstName" Type="Edm.String" MaxLength="255"/>
<Property Name="InhouseAddress" Type="Collection(dummy.InhouseAddress)">
{code}
Now I can try to restrict the returned columns using $select:
{code:java}
.../Persons('99')/InhouseAddress?$select=Building,TaskID{code}
The serializer (JSON as well as XML) do not respect the $select and fills all not retrieved properties with null:
{code:xml}
<m:value m:type="#Collection(dummy.InhouseAddress)" m:context="$metadata#Persons/InhouseAddress">
<m:element>
<d:RoomNumber m:null="true"/>
<d:Floor m:null="true"/>
<d:TaskID>DEV</d:TaskID>
<d:Building>1</d:Building>
</m:element>
</m:value>
{code}
It looks like this is because _ODataXmlSerializer.complexCollection_ sets the parameter selectedPaths to _null_ when calling writeComplexValue
